The figures for the years since 1901 are given in Table G., and
it will be noted that the corrected rate of this year is 9 above last
year and 20 below that of 1906.

*The return for 1901 includes 73 infant deaths taking place in institutions outside the Borough
but belonging to Finsbury, and which cannot now be distributed in districts. Throughout
the table, births taking place in the City of London Lying-in Hospital, but not belonging
to Finsbury, have been excluded, and the births taking place in City Road Workhouse, &c ,
belonging to Finsbury, have been included.
†Contains the Corrected Rates calculated by the Medical Officer.
The rates in the above table are in all cases higher than those in
Table F., the result of the corrections made, as already stated, in
the figures. These figures do not, however, invalidate the conclusions
drawn from the “crude” rates, viz., that whatever the causc,
apart from weather conditions, Finsbury is improving, so far, at
least, as regards infantile mortality.
The third Infantile Mortality Rate is that given by the RegistrarGeneral.
It also is a corrected rate, and serves for comparison with
other Metropolitan Boroughs This comparison has been made in
Table H. on page 27.
